Answer:

The measure of arc ABC is 180 + x 1st answer

Explanation:

Let us revise some notes about the arcs of a circle

  • The measure of an inscribed angle is half the measure of its subtended arc
  • The measure of the central angle is equal to the measure of its subtended arc
  • If two tangents intersect outside a circle then the measure of the angle formed between them is one-half the positive difference of the measures of the intercepted arcs

∵ CD and AD are two tangents to the given circle

∵ They intersected at point D out side the circle

∵ The measure of ∠ADC = x°

- By using the 3rd note above

∵ The intercepted arcs are arc ABC and arc AC

∴ x° =
(1)/(2) (measure of arc ABC - measure of arc AC)

- Multiply both sides by 2

∴ 2 x = (measure of arc ABC - measure of arc AC)

- Add measure of arc AC in both sides

2 x + measure of arc AC = measure of arc ABC ⇒ (1)

∵ The measure of a circle is 360°

∵ The arcs ARC and AC is formed the circle

∴ Measure of arc ABC + measure of arc AC = 360°

- Subtract measure of arc ABC from both sides

Measure of arc AC = 360 - measure of arc ABC ⇒ (2)

- Substitute (2) in (1)

2 x + 360 - measure of arc ABC = measure of arc ABC

- Add measure of arc ABC to both sides

∴ 2 x + 360 = 2 measure of arc ABC

- Divide both sides by 2

∴ x + 180 = measure of arc ABC

The measure of arc ABC is 180 + x
